Why a Custom Website Design is Almost Always Better

In today’s digital age, having a website is essential for any business or organization. It serves as your online storefront, a hub for your marketing efforts, and a crucial touchpoint for customer interaction. When it comes to building a website, there are generally two options: using a template-based design or opting for a custom website design. While template-based designs might be quicker and cheaper, a custom website design is almost always the better choice. Here’s why:

1. Unique Branding and Personalization

A custom website allows you to create a unique online presence that accurately reflects your brand’s identity. Templates, by their nature, are generic and used by potentially thousands of other websites. A custom design ensures that your website stands out from the competition by incorporating your brand’s colors, logos, fonts, and overall aesthetic. This level of personalization fosters a stronger brand image and leaves a lasting impression on visitors.

2. Tailored User Experience

Every business has unique needs and goals, which means the user experience (UX) should be tailored accordingly. Custom website design allows you to create a user journey that aligns with your business objectives, ensuring that visitors find what they’re looking for easily and efficiently. This involves strategically planning the layout, navigation, and functionality to enhance usability and encourage conversions, whether that means making a purchase, filling out a contact form, or signing up for a newsletter.

3. Better Performance and Scalability

Performance is a critical factor in website success. Custom websites are typically more optimized for speed and performance than template-based sites. Developers can ensure that the code is clean and efficient, which can significantly reduce load times. Furthermore, as your business grows, your website needs to scale accordingly. A custom design provides the flexibility to add new features, pages, and functionalities without compromising performance, something that might be challenging with a rigid template.

4. Enhanced SEO Capabilities

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is crucial for driving organic traffic to your website. Custom websites are built with SEO best practices in mind from the ground up. This includes clean code, mobile responsiveness, fast loading times, and optimized content structure. Custom websites also allow for better integration of advanced SEO techniques, such as schema markup and custom metadata, giving you an edge over competitors who rely on less SEO-friendly templates.

5. Security and Control

Security is a major concern for any online presence. Custom websites offer enhanced security compared to templates, which can be more vulnerable to attacks due to their widespread use and standardized code. With a custom design, you can implement robust security measures tailored to your specific needs. Additionally, you have full control over the website’s backend, reducing the risk of potential vulnerabilities that come with third-party plugins and templates.

6. Integration with Business Processes

A custom website can be seamlessly integrated with your existing business processes and tools. Whether it’s a CRM system, email marketing platform, or e-commerce solution, custom websites offer the flexibility to incorporate these systems in a way that maximizes efficiency and streamlines operations. This level of integration is often difficult to achieve with a template-based design, which may not be compatible with your specific requirements.

7. Long-term Cost Efficiency

While the initial investment for a custom website might be higher, it often proves to be more cost-effective in the long run. Template websites might require frequent updates, upgrades, and customizations to meet your evolving needs, leading to ongoing expenses. A custom website, on the other hand, is built to scale with your business and can adapt to changes more easily, reducing the need for frequent overhauls and associated costs.

8. Professional Support and Maintenance

When you choose a custom website design, you typically work with a professional web development team. This means you have access to expert support and maintenance services. Should any issues arise or if you need updates and enhancements, you can rely on the same team that built your site. This continuity ensures that any changes are made efficiently and effectively, maintaining the integrity of your site’s design and functionality.
